@Sanangelo89 Digimon was made by Bandai/Namco as a male oriented V-pet similar to their successful Tomagachi line. It then went on to produce the first Digimon World title, which combined V-pet and JRPG. The anime came after this, and while it unfortunately came out too close to Pokemon' s popularity, watching it will quickly help anyone to understand that it was different on a core level.

Pokemon is about catching, collecting, and tournaments.

Digimon is about bonding with one partner (sometimes two, rarely more than that), spending your time raising them from a child to an adult and beyond, and usually also has a centralized goal that needs accomplished. An imminent threat and a conclusion to each story arc.

I guess the reason people like to debate stems from their names, but that confusion comes from how Japanese media was localised back in the '90s. When you spell them out completely: "Pocket Monster" "Digital Monster" It then becomes more obvious that they're two literal concepts pushed together to create a name. This is common with Japanese name creation.
